WasmGPU.createTransform().rotateX

Summary

WasmGPU.createTransform().rotateX applies an incremental local rotation around the X axis. It composes the new rotation with the current quaternion and normalizes the result. Use this for pitch-like adjustments in camera rigs, articulated joints, or scripted motion. Angles are expressed in radians.

Syntax

WasmGPU.createTransform().rotateX(angle: number): this
const result = transform.rotateX(angle);

Parameters

Name Type Required Description
angle number Yes Incremental rotation around X axis in radians.

Returns

this - Returns the same transform after rotation.

Example

const canvas = document.querySelector("canvas");
const wgpu = await WasmGPU.create(canvas);

const head = wgpu.createTransform();
head.rotateX(-0.1).rotateX(-0.1);
console.log(head.rotation);
